ENGLISHACADEMIC RESEARCH (60 Hours)

I. OBJECTIVES
 
  1. Training the student in the methods of research.
  2. Enabling the student to gather his thoughts and present them in an organized manner.
  3. Encouraging the student to develop original thinking and be productive
